Portland, OR, January 20, 2009 --(PR.com)-- Today, the Portland-Guadalajara Sister City Association (PGSCA) announced an opportunity to give a unique and enduring gift to loved one this Valentine’s Day. Beginning now through Feb. 14, 2009, the PGSCA invites the public to sponsor a “Rose in Guadalajara.”

A tax-deductible donation of $50 or more in the name of one’s self, a loved one or a colleague will support maintenance of a rose bush in Jardin Portland, a PGSCA parks project in Guadalajara, Mexico, that will highlight Portland internationally as model for landscape design, environmental sustainability, and cultural, educational and economic exchange.

The planting of Jardin’s first phase culminated on Feb. 14, 2008, with the planting of two beautiful rose gardens that symbolize the connection between the cultures of Guadalajara and Portland, both known as “Rose Cities.” A nameplate in the gardens will highlight the donor or honoree’s dedication to the environment, appreciation of cultural diversity and pride in the Portland region for generations to come.

The Jardin, slated for completion in 2011 (concurrent with the Pan American Games, to be held in Guadalajara that year), will boast the Verde Learning Center, a hands-on learning lab that will share green building and living practices with the park’s one million annual visitors. The park will also host replicas of cherished regional features, including a mini Multnomah Falls, an amphitheater modeled after Pioneer Square to be used for performances and events, and a replica of the Salmon Street Fountain. The park will also showcase works by Portland artists.

About the Portland Guadalajara Sister City Association
The Portland Guadalajara Sister City Association (PGSCA) is a non-profit organization dedicated to creating and strengthening partnerships and fostering goodwill between the City of Portland and the City of Guadalajara. PGSCA achieves this endeavor through on-going cultural, educational, and economic development initiatives. More information is available online at www.pgsca.com.
